Role description:
Arcadis seeks a Construction Management Intern in Los Angeles, to perform a wide variety of construction management work in either a field or office setting. Under supervision, the Intern will be responsible for assisting in the day-to-day activities related to administration of construction contracts in accordance with LACMTA, Caltrans Construction Manual, and all governing specifications. This role sits within our Mobility Global Business Area. As part of our Program and Project Management team, you'll help deliver some of the biggest, most iconic projects imaginable, with some of the best talent around. With your energy, agility and a keen eye for detail, you'll deliver transformational outcomes for multiple clients every day.Role accountabilities:
- Provides progress reports to supervisor about their development within the construction management field
- Support and assist the project team on safety, quality, construction inspection, and project controls.
- Support construction inspections of roadway, structures, environmental, and related field activities
- Supports in researching and developing solutions for field conditions that necessitate a contract change order.
- Review CPM schedules under supervision
Qualifications & Experience:
Required Qualifications:
- Pursuing a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Construction Management or another related field.
- Valid California Class C driver's license.
Preferred Qualifications:
